Recently, a well-known writer discovered on Amazon's platform that his memoirs were plagiarized by artificial intelligence and sold, and this incident quickly aroused widespread social attention and controversy. What is even more shocking is that Amazon actually recommended this plagiarized book to the original author himself, which undoubtedly exacerbated the bad impact of the incident. This incident not only exposed Amazon's vulnerabilities in content review, but also triggered people's deep thinking on the application of artificial intelligence-generated content in the publishing field.
With the rapid development of artificial intelligence technology, the application of AI-generated content in the publishing industry is becoming more and more common. However, this technology also presents many challenges, especially in terms of copyright protection and content authenticity. The Writers Association has issued a strong call for Amazon to clearly mark content generated by AI so that readers can clearly identify and filter such works. This suggestion has been widely supported by the industry because it not only helps protect the rights of original creators, but also improves the reader's reading experience.
Faced with the increasingly serious AI plagiarism problem, Amazon officially stated that it will strengthen the content review mechanism and delete books that do not comply with content guidelines. However, there are still many questions about whether this commitment can be effectively implemented. Industry insiders pointed out that Amazon needs to establish more complete technical means and management systems to truly solve the challenges brought by AI-generated content. This not only affects the reputation of the platform, but also the healthy development of the entire publishing industry.
